Title

Cucumber Selenium MasterClass: Design BDD Cucumber Framework

Cucumber BDD Selenium Automation Testing, Design Cucumber Framework with Java form Scratch. Powerful cucumber Testing

3.85 (99 reviews)
Udemy
platform
English
language
Software Testing
category
Cucumber Selenium MasterClass: Design BDD Cucumber Framework
1β€―874
students
7 hours
content
Apr 2023
last update
$49.99
regular price

What you will learn

Understand how Cucumber BDD(Behaviour driven development) approach works with the Selenium WebDriver & knowledge of gherkin syntax

Understand working with Cucumber and Cucumber reporting.

Cucumber Gherkin understanding for Feature file and mapping with Step Definition file.

By end of this course , You will be able to develop Cucumber Automation Testing Framework for any Web/Mobile/API Automation testcases

Automating the Web based application using Cucumber, Selenium WebDriver 3.0, Java, Eclipse, Maven

How to use Cucumber Framework for Selenium Webdriver Automation Testing.

Why take this course?


Unlock the Full Potential of Your Testing Strategies with Our Cucumber Selenium MasterClass 🌟

Course Title: Cucumber BDD Selenium Automation Testing, Design Cucumber Framework with Java from Scratch. Powerful cucumber Testing MasterClass!


Course Headline:

Master the Art of Behavior-Driven Development (BDD) with Cucumber and Selenium Automation Testing


Dive into the World of Robust Automation Testing with Java, Selenium, and Cucumber!

Are you ready to elevate your software testing skills to the next level? Look no further! Our Cucumber BDD Selenium MasterClass is meticulously crafted to take you from a beginner to an expert in designing a Cucumber Framework using Java, while leveraging the power of Selenium WebDriver.

Why Choose This Course? πŸ†

  • Comprehensive Learning Environment: Gain access to the most comprehensive learning resources at an unbeatable price.
  • Expert Guidance: Taught by the renowned expert, Anshul Chauhan, who brings years of experience in the field.
  • Hands-On Practice: Apply your knowledge with plenty of practical exercises and real-world scenarios.
  • Latest Techniques & Practices: Stay ahead of the curve by learning the latest trends and methodologies in software testing.

Course Highlights πŸš€

  • Learn from Scratch: If you're starting fresh, this course will build your knowledge base from the ground up.
  • Master Cucumber Framework: Understand how to implement BDD using Cucumber effectively for software delivery.
  • Implement Gherkin Syntax: Learn the key language used in writing executable specifications for software.
  • Execute Scenarios: Write feature files, outline scenarios using Given-When-Then, and parameterize data.
  • Real-World Application: Transition from theoretical knowledge to practical skills through real-world applications of the concepts learned.

What You'll Learn πŸŽ“

  • Writing a Feature File: Discover how to create meaningful feature files that describe your application's behavior.
  • Gherkin Syntax: Master the syntax of Gherkin to write clear and maintainable acceptance tests.
  • Scenario Design: Outline your scenarios effectively using Given-When-Then statements for better clarity and understanding.
  • Data Parameterization: Learn techniques to parameterize data into your test scenarios, making them more robust and flexible.
  • Integration with Selenium: Seamlessly integrate Cucumber with Selenium WebDriver to automate your browser tests.

Key Takeaways πŸ“š

  • Hands-On Practical Knowledge: Comprehensive coverage of the course topics with numerous practical examples.
  • Real Project Application: Apply what you learn in this course to real projects, giving you the confidence and skills to tackle complex testing challenges.
  • Community Support: Join a community of like-minded individuals who are passionate about automation and software testing.

Embark on your journey to becoming a Cucumber BDD Selenium expert today! With our step-by-step guidance, you'll be well on your way to designing robust test frameworks that will ensure the quality and reliability of your applications. πŸš€

Good luck, and we can't wait to see your transformation as you master Cucumber BDD with Selenium! πŸŽ‰


Screenshots

Cucumber Selenium MasterClass: Design BDD Cucumber Framework - Screenshot_01Cucumber Selenium MasterClass: Design BDD Cucumber Framework - Screenshot_02Cucumber Selenium MasterClass: Design BDD Cucumber Framework - Screenshot_03Cucumber Selenium MasterClass: Design BDD Cucumber Framework - Screenshot_04

Our review

πŸ“š Course Overview

The course on BDD with Cucumber has garnered a global rating of 4.05, based on recent reviews. The majority of the feedback has been positive, highlighting the course's value for money and its effective approach to teaching BBD concepts. The content is generally well-received, particularly the exercises which are described as challenging yet rewarding.

Pros:

  • Comprehensive Content: The course covers essential BDD concepts, including Behavior-Driven Development and Cucumber. It is appreciated for its detailed explanation of the Page Object Model (POM) framework.

  • Real-World Application: Learners find the course's practical exercises beneficial, as they allow for immediate application of learned concepts.

  • Resource Availability: The provision of downloadable code samples and resources is commended for enhancing the learning experience.

  • Instructor Quality: Anshul, the trainer, receives high praise for his clear and thorough explanations, making the course content accessible to beginners.

Cons:

  • Assumed Prior Knowledge: Some reviews mention that certain concepts are not covered in the training but assumed to be known from other sessions. This could lead newcomers to feel lost or compelled to seek additional resources.

  • Language Barrier: There is a slight difficulty for learners when the professor speaks in English, which can present a barrier for non-native speakers.

  • Technical Accuracy: The course material occasionally contains outdated information regarding software versions and tools like bash on Mac (Big Sur) and Eclipse.

  • Course Structure: Some learners suggest that the course would benefit from including a chapter on reporting, which is currently missing despite basic reporting being covered earlier.

  • Mistakes in Sessions: The instructor is noted for making mistakes during sessions, although these are often resolved and explained. This could potentially disrupt the learning process as learners may have to pause to clarify or research errors.

  • Repetition of Code: A preference is expressed for not copying past code from previous lessons into new projects, as it can be confusing and redundant.

  • Course Completion: The absence of a zip file containing all the code at the end of each session is noted as an oversight that could greatly enhance the learning experience.

Personal Thoughts for Improvement:

  • Integration of Concepts: It's suggested that relevant concepts from other courses, such as page factories and POM, be briefly explained within lectures to aid in building a comprehensive understanding.

  • Avoiding Copy-Pasting: Learners prefer new code examples tailored for the current project rather than recycled code from previous lessons.

  • Resource Completeness: The inclusion of a detailed chapter on reporting, as well as downloadable code at the end of each session, would be highly beneficial.

Final Thoughts:

Overall, the course is considered a good session with great potential for learners to grasp BDD concepts effectively. With minor improvements and updates to reflect current software versions and usage, this course could enhance the learning experience significantly. The feedback suggests that while the content is strong, some elements of the course delivery could be fine-tuned for better clarity and relevance.

Charts

Price

Cucumber Selenium MasterClass: Design BDD Cucumber Framework - Price chart

Rating

Cucumber Selenium MasterClass: Design BDD Cucumber Framework - Ratings chart

Enrollment distribution

Cucumber Selenium MasterClass: Design BDD Cucumber Framework - Distribution chart
1667758
udemy ID
29/04/2018
course created date
20/11/2019
course indexed date
Bot
course submited by